DownBeat is a rap group out of Grand Blanc, MI. We're a rap group with enough talent in all areas to be able to distribute music without outside help. We incorporate many influences into our music and therefore have a diversified sound coming from each member. Music to us is more of a career choice than a hobby.
Why this name?
It's the name of the record label. "Downbeat" is a term used in music that determines the strong beats in a musical measure, and it especially references the beginning of a measure.
